Handover: Priya → Tomas. The Brindlewood build agents drifted ~40s apart last week, causing signature validation failures on the Larkspur pipeline. NTP was misconfigured on agents 3 and 7; fixed Tuesday. If support sees "stale timestamp" errors again, restart chronyd and re-run the sync job. To unlock the agent keystore during recovery, use the passphrase below.

vault phrase of tahag-yagef = briath-ulawyn-eliys

Subject: Key rotation — Hueproof contrast audits

Hi all,

Heads up: we rotated the credential the Hueproof pipeline uses to run the color-contrast accessibility audit before each release. The old key stops working Friday, so update the release checklist config before then or the audit gate will block your cut. Nothing else changes. The new key for the Tintward service is below.

app token of fajop-fahif = qvz4-AnML

Runbook: account recovery for Keyturn, our secrets-rotation utility. New folks: if a rotation job fails mid-run, the operator account may auto-lock to prevent partial writes. First, confirm the job state is "halted" in the Keyturn dashboard, then request a recovery session from the on-call lead. The recovery flow prompts for the team passphrase before re-enabling rotation; never paste it into chat. For the current cycle, the passphrase is:

vault phrase of fajef-yaduf = zorox-gorael-oliael-sorax-ulador-sorius

## Leadership Review Briefing: Ardenline Pricing

For heads of department. The Ardenline product family is repricing next quarter: base tier up 8%, premium tier unchanged, and a new mid-tier introduced at launch. Early tests in the Kelmora market showed minimal churn. Channel partners receive sixty days' notice. Rationale and the dependent rollout decision are set out directly below.

confidential, bagep-fajof: Tamixax Partners plans to lower the Casion list price by 45.1 percent in February. The finance team signed off on a budget of $104.0 million for Project Julax. The renewal with Ralwynax Holdings closes at $179.0 million a year, 62.5 percent below the last contract. Project Zoreth slips by one quarter because of the tooling delay.